github

GitHub

GitHub 社の製品

[4]

docs.github.com403 "The request is blocked." エラーになる

[17] curl on docs.github.com results in HTTP 403 with "The request is blocked" · Issue #17358 · github/docs · GitHub, https://github.com/github/docs/issues/17358

[18] >>17 GitHub スタッフが「内部で解決する」とだけ書いて Close。いや解決してからにしてよw

[19] ✅ Send "Accept-Encoding" HTTP header when checking "help.github.com", alrra, , https://github.com/alrra/browser-logos/commit/6e3e6a8da0dc8ec9851a6987fd9bd3523fe1876c

Accept-Encoding: の有無が影響しているらしい。

[20] Accept-Encoding:gzip, br だとエラーにはならず、指定された内容符号化応答が返ってくる。 deflate, foo,deflate, deflate,foo だとエラーにならず、内容符号化なしで応答が返ってくる。

identity, zstd, foo, 空文字列だとエラーになる。

[21] なんでこんな謎仕様になったのかが謎なのだが、 それが報告されてから数箇月感放置されてるのも謎なのだぜ。 github の技術者がこんなすぐに分かることをわかってないはずないし、 万一自力で知れなくても第三者が報告してるんだから知ってるはずなのに、 修正できないのはどういうことなのか。

文化的多様性の軽視

欧米中心主義

[28] repositorytopics非ASCII文字を含めるとエラーになります。 (が汎用(?)エラーで、何が原因かは表示されず、変更は (ASCII文字のものも含め) すべて破棄されます。訂正の機会さえ与えない酷い仕様です。)

[32] master 事案 政治的に正しいデータ構造

Transfer

[33] 個人から Organization に transfer すると Collaborator はそのまま引き継がれます。 Invite expired になっているアカウントや Pending Invite になっているメールアドレスも引き継がれます。

[34] Organization から個人に transfer すると Collaborator はそのまま引き継がれますが、 Organization の Team は引き継がれません。 Invite expired になっているアカウントや Pending Invite になっているメールアドレスは消滅します。

メモ

[2] GitHub API Changes | GitHub Developer Guide () https://developer.github.com/changes/

[3] Finer-grained OAuth scopes for SSH keys | GitHub Developer Guide () https://developer.github.com/changes/2014-02-24-finer-grained-scopes-for-ssh-keys/

[5] GitHub Developer | GitHub Developer Guide () https://developer.github.com/program/

[6] GitHub Marketplace () https://github.com/marketplace

[7] Apps | GitHub Developer Guide () https://developer.github.com/apps/

Apps on GitHub extend and improve existing workflows. People can purchase apps from GitHub Marketplace or browse useful tools and services that integrate with GitHub in Works with GitHub.

[8] Archiving repositories () https://github.com/blog/2460-archiving-repositories

[9] Replacing GitHub Services | GitHub Developer Guide () https://developer.github.com/v3/guides/replacing-github-services/

[10] Announcing the deprecation of GitHub Services | GitHub Developer Guide () https://developer.github.com/changes/2018-04-25-github-services-deprecation/

[11] Legacy GitHub Services to GitHub Apps Migration Guide - Travis CI () https://docs.travis-ci.com/user/legacy-services-to-github-apps-migration-guide/

[12] A bright future for GitHub | The GitHub Blog (defunkt著, ) https://blog.github.com/2018-06-04-github-microsoft/

[13] 頃から、 公開鍵を登録する https://api.github.com/repos/.../.../keys422 Unprocessable Entity {"message":"Validation Failed","errors":[{"resource":"PublicKey","code":"custom","field":"key","message":"key is invalid. It must begin with 'ssh-rsa', 'ecdsa-sha2-nistp256', 'ecdsa-sha2-nistp384', 'ecdsa-sha2-nistp521', 'ssh-ed25519'. Check that you're copying the public half of the key"}],"documentation_url":"https://developer.github.com/v3/repos/keys/#add-a-new-deploy-key"} というエラーを返すようになりました。 ssh-keygen -t dsa で生成した ssh-dsa で始まる公開鍵は使えなくなったようです。

[14] GitHubWeb のテキストエディターが操作性ゴミ過ぎてつらい。 Web上で修正できる手軽さを超えて糞すぎてひどい。

[15] なぜWebブラウザー開発者が一生懸命作ったtextareaを置き換えてもっと良いものが出来ると思い込む人が後をたたないのか。

[16] ファイルエディターだけでなく Issue とかのコメント入力欄もひどいんだよね。 役に立たない勝手な補完とかするし。 勝手にインデントして記号を挿入して、消そうとすると余計なスペースまで消しちゃったり。 簡単に入力出来るのが売りのマークダウンを採用しているのだから、 何もしなくても簡単に入力できるのに、 余計な機能が付いているせいで逆にマークダウンが書きにくいとかいう地獄。

[23] エディターの変な補完をオフにしたいし、 コピペした URL とかが変な謎マークダウンに改変される意味不明仕様もやめてほしい。 テキストエディターはテキストを扱ってくれれば必要十分なんだ。

[22] GitHubblame もいつの間にかゴミ仕様になってるなあ。 ブラウザーの検索機能が全然機能しない。 GitHub ご自慢の優秀な技術者陣はウェブエアプ勢なの?

[24] 最近の GitHub のテキストファイルの表示はカーソルや選択範囲がずれててなんか変だと思ったら、 textarea の上に変な要素で文字表示を被せている。 でも hit testing では無視されて裏側の textarea に選択やキー操作は送られている。

フォントの関係なのか文字の特性なのか、何か GitHub の開発者の知識を超えたことが起こっているのでずれてるわけだ。 こういうことがあるからネイティブコントロールを独自実装しようとしてはいけないんだよ。

[25] 完全にこれじゃん

GitHub

CSS完全に理解した

[26] ファイルの表示に textarea 使ってるのがまず意味不明だよな。 HTML をまず理解してねーじゃん。

[27] 案の定 React 使ってた。 React 使ってるやつの HTML 理解してない度高すぎだろクソフレームワークじゃん

[29] 2FA 完了時になんかゴミみたいなのが降ってくるエフェクトが、よくあるフィッシング詐欺サイトで表示されるやつそっくりで草

[30] こんなあってもなくてもいいクソダサ効果をわざわざ実装するデザイナー何考えてるんだろうな。クールだと思ってやってるんかな。そのクールなやつがありふれた詐欺サイトと同レベルなのNDK。 もしかしてあの詐欺サイトは日本向けで、あっちの人はあんまり遭遇してないのかなw

[31] なんかまた非互換変更されてて困っった